God of War Ragnarok Launches November 9

Sony has unveiled a new CG trailer for the highly anticipated action-adventure remake and finally confirmed a release date for it.

Posted By | On 06th, Jul. 2022

god of war ragnarok

After the recent drama and leaks surrounding God of War Ragnarok’s release date announcement, we finally know when the highly anticipated sequel will launch. Sony and SIE Santa Monica Studio have confirmed that, in line with the leaks, the game will launch for PS5 and PS4 in November.

The release date announcement comes with a very brief CG trailer. Just half a minute long, the trailer shows Kratos and Atreus fighting against foes in an icy forest, with the end of the trailer confirming (as many had expected) that Jotnar wolf Fenrir, one of Loki’s sons, will indeed be involved in the game. Check out the teaser below.

Given recent concerns regarding whether or not God of War Ragnarok will be able to launch this year as intended, its release date announcement should come as a huge relief to fans. Now we can begin looking forward to it in earnest. The game is out on November 9.
